Mt. Spokane 24, Ballard 0
Oct. 24, 2025
What happened: Quincy Schuerman hit two home runs with four RBIs and the top-seeded Wildcats (19-0) shut out the eighth-seeded Beavers (9-5) in five innings in a State 3A/2A first-round game at Kiwanis Field in Yakima on Friday. Schuerman finished 3 for 4 with three runs and four RBIs, while Kaydin Bradeen knocked in four with three hits including a double. Six Wildcats had multi-hit games. Mt. Spokane faces Kelso in semifinal at 7 p.m. on Friday.
